Amy Jo Burns is the author of the memoir Cinderland and the novel Shiner, which was a Barnes & Noble Discover pick and an NPR Best Book of the Year. Her novel Mercury was a Barnes & Noble Book Club pick, a Book of the Month selection, a People Magazine Book of the Week, and an Editor's Choice at The New York Times. A western Pennsylvania native, she lives in New Jersey with her family.
